Brighton Photo Biennial: 4 Oct - 7 Nov 2014

Brighton Photo Biennial is an ambitious, bold and innovative festival of international photography, the largest of it's kind in the UK.

This year's theme is Communities, Collectives & Collaboration under a series of projects produced by Photoworks and involving more than 45 photographers and collaborators.

For lovers of this art form, the festival aims to offer a challenging and stimulating event which takes place online and in public spaces, galleries and pop-up venues across Brighton & Hove and beyond...

Brighton Photo Fringe - BPF14: 4 Oct - 2 Nov 2014

This year Brighton Photo Fringe brings you BPF14, the sixth edition of one of the largest and most inclusive photography festivals in the UK. An established month-long platform, Brighton Photo Fringe supports photographers to self-organise exhibitions across the city of Brighton & Hove and along the South East coast.

The BPF14 events programme will include over 80 exhibitions and events, including pop-up displays, panel discussions, workshops, talks, guided tours, participatory events and a book fair.

The Brighton Comedy Festival: 10 - 25 October 2014

The city will be awash with laughter from 70 stand-up performances across the 16 days, held at various venues including Brighton Dome, The Old Market and Brighton’s year round comedy heart at Komedia.

Discover new talent as well as enjoy established names such as Jack Dee, Rich Hall, Simon Amstell, Milton Jones, Adam Hills, Josh Widdicombe, Romesh Ranganathan and many more taking part this year.

Exhibition “Over the Hill” comes to Brighton
@PhotoFringe
In 2005, Tim Andrews was diagnosed with Parkinson’s disease. He since started a journey, which has seen him photographed by over 300 photographers. Over 50 photographs and several films will be exhibited in this first showing as part of the 2014 Brighton Photo Fringe.
